Hi Andrew,
After merging the akpm tree, today's linux-next build (x86_64 allmodconfig) failed like this:
In file included from kernel/fork.c:21:0: include/linux/mempolicy.h: In function 'task_has_mempolicy': include/linux/mempolicy.h:258:13: error: dereferencing pointer to incomplete type
And several more like that.
Caused by commit 9d15457f147d ("cpusets-stall-when-updating-mems_allowed-for-mempolicy-or-disjoint-nodemask-fix-2").
I have reverted that patch for today (and the following trivial patch "cpusets-stall-when-updating-mems_allowed-for-mempolicy-or-disjoint-nodemask-fix-2-fix"). -- Cheers, Stephen Rothwell sfr@canb.auug.org.au http://www.canb.auug.org.au/~sfr/ [unhandled content-type:application/pgp-signature] | |
